St.George, UT/Mesquite, NV. The cities are about 30 minutes apart. Not a ton to do there besides play golf (and bingo in Mesquite), but the golf in both spots is very good. And it should be a good bit cheaper than Vegas or Scottsdale.
 
Puerto Rico. If you stay near the airport you're a half hour drive from St Regis Bahia Beach, Coco Beach, and Rio Mar courses (total of 7 courses). If you stay near the rain forest you're a short uber ride to any of them.

Also for hot temp areas you should check to see when reseeding time of year is. Usually a track will close for a few weeks during this time. For instance Arizona area usually September reseeding month.
I usually do AZ mid Oct. reseeding just finished so greens are the best and weather is nice around that time. Keep in mind re-opening first week or two after reseeding usually cart path only also.
